President's speech aired in school

— At Pea Ridge Primary School, students were sent home with a letter regarding President Barak Obama's speech airing Tuesday. If parents object by sending a note with their child or calling, the child would not view the speech.

The Pea Ridge Intermediate School will neither broadcast nor record the speech, as officials have decided the information isn't pertinent to students in grades 3-5 as it would be to older children.

Pea Ridge Middle School also sent home a letter Friday for parents to sign. The school will be recording the speech, then showing it at a later date, most likely later this week, according to school officials. If students do not watch the speech, they will participate in a different history activity.

At Pea Ridge High School, no letter was sent to parents and students were told if they did not choose to attend the showing of the recorded speech at noon today, they would not have to.
